Ruth Olive McCurdy, 89, passed away on February 1, 2020. She was born on July 16, 1930 in Braggs, OK to William Henry and Olive May (Pryor) Jones. Ruth grew up with a big family, as she was one of 14 children. She attended high school in Byers, OK, and was an all-star basketball player. Ruth worked as a teller at Gibson’s, and then went to work at Fred Jones Lincoln Mercury as a bookkeeper, where she worked until retirement.
In 1945, she met Melvin McCurdy; their first date was at the soda fountain “Drug Store” in Byers, OK. They dated for three years, and got married on July 24, 1948. Together they had two daughters, Linda and Donna, and raised their family in Del City, OK.
Ruth took pride in how she kept her home, and her skills in cooking. She loved to sew, was a great seamstress, and enjoyed working in her yard. She was not only a great homemaker, but a wonderful mother, grandmother, great-grandmother, daughter, sibling, and friend to all who knew her. She will be greatly missed.
